Tynwald will reconvene this morning to resume its first sitting of the year.
Yesterday, Chief Minister, Howard Quayle MHK, revealed an all-Island speed limit is being considered as part of the road safety strategy
Meanwhile, Health Minister, David Ashford MHK, confirmed a 'clear policy' on pay for consultants will be brought in by the end of the financial year.
Members will get proceedings underway from 10.30am.
